Technical Dimensions and Load Handling
In addition to its high-speed capabilities, this bearing features precise physical dimensions. It has a bore diameter of 30 mm, an outside diameter of 62 mm, and a width of 16 mm. Regarding its strength, the unit offers a basic dynamic load rating of 20.3 kN and a basic static load rating of 11.2 kN. The Benefits of Integral Sealing and C3 Clearance
Specifically, the integral metal shields on the SKF 6206-2Z/C3 play a vital role in protecting the internal mechanics. This design significantly prolongs the bearing service life because it keeps the lubricant inside while keeping environmental contaminants out. Moreover, the C3 radial internal clearance provides extra room for thermal expansion during continuous operation. As a result, the internal components stay protected and well-lubricated even when the bearing reaches its limiting speed of 13,000 r/min.
